Abstract

The present invention relates to a highly functional imaging device that can be manufactured through a small number of steps. A first stacked body is formed in which a circuit provided with a transistor including a metal oxide in its channel formation region (hereinafter, OS transistor) is stacked over a circuit including a Si transistor. A second stacked body is formed in which an OS transistor is provided over a Si photodiode. Layers including the OS transistors of the first stacked body and the second stacked body are bonded to each other to obtain electrical connection between circuits. With such a structure, even when a structure is employed in which a plurality of circuits having different functions are stacked, the number of polishing steps and bonding steps can be reduced, improving the yield.

Claims (96)

1. An imaging device comprising:

a first circuit comprising a reading circuit, the reading circuit comprising a first transistor comprising silicon in a channel formation region;

a first insulating layer over the first circuit;

a second circuit comprising a plurality of memory cells arranged in a matrix over the first insulating layer, each of the plurality of memory cells comprising a second transistor comprising a first metal oxide in a channel formation region;

a second insulating layer over the second circuit;

a third insulating layer over and in direct contact with the second insulating layer;

a first conductive layer comprising a region embedded in the second insulating layer and the third insulating layer;

a fourth insulating layer over and in direct contact with the third insulating layer;

a fifth insulating layer over and in direct contact with the fourth insulating layer;

a second conductive layer comprising a region embedded in the fourth insulating layer and the fifth insulating layer;

a third circuit comprising a part of a pixel circuit over the fifth insulating layer, the part of the pixel circuit comprising a third transistor comprising a second metal oxide in a channel formation region;

a sixth insulating layer over the third circuit; and

a photoelectric conversion device over the sixth insulating layer,

wherein the photoelectric conversion device is electrically connected to the part of the pixel circuit,

wherein the pixel circuit is electrically connected to the second conductive layer,

wherein the second conductive layer is in direct contact with the first conductive layer,

wherein the first conductive layer is electrically connected to the reading circuit,

wherein the reading circuit is electrically connected to the plurality of memory cells, and

wherein the reading circuit is configured to read out analog data from the pixel circuit, convert the analog data into digital data, and output the digital data to the plurality of memory cells.
